Q: What is the difference between a mobile and a desktop CPU?
A: Mobile CPUs are designed for laptops and focus on power efficiency and portability. Desktop CPUs are designed for stationary PCs and prioritize raw performance.
Q: Can I upgrade the CPU in my laptop?
A: Most laptops have soldered-on CPUs, making them difficult or impossible to upgrade.
Q: What is overclocking, and is it worth it?
A: Overclocking involves pushing a CPU beyond its default clock speed, potentially increasing performance. However, it requires careful monitoring and can increase heat and power consumption.
Q: Is a CPU with more cores always better?
A: Not necessarily. While more cores can improve multi-threaded performance, single-core performance is also crucial for some tasks.
